LINUX.ORG.RU

История изменений

Исправление Deleted, (текущая версия) :

difflib ищет разницу последовательно, как если бы был некий третий текст, от которого берут начало 1-й и 2-й тексты, вводимые пользователем. А мне нужно это делать параллельно. Например:

1: 'Дорогой жидкокристаллический монитор. Он может быть изготовлен'
2: 'Дорогой жидкокристаллический монитор, который может быть изготовлен'

Либо:
1: 'Он может быть изготовлен. Дорогой жидкокристаллический монитор'
2: 'Дорогой жидкокристаллический монитор, который может быть изготовлен'

Во 2-м случае difflib выдаст только 'может быть изготовлен', а нужно ['Дорогой жидкокристаллический монитор','может быть изготовлен'] или ['может быть изготовлен','Дорогой жидкокристаллический монитор']

Исходная версия Deleted, :

difflib ищет разницу последовательно, как если бы был некий третий текст, от которого берут начало 1-й и 2-й тексты, вводимые пользователем. А мне нужно это делать параллельно. Например:

1: 'Дорогой жидкокристаллический монитор. Он может быть изготовлен'
2: 'Дорогой жидкокристаллический монитор, который может быть изготовлен'

Либо:
1: 'Он может быть изготовлен. Дорогой жидкокристаллический монитор'
2: 'Дорогой жидкокристаллический монитор, который может быть изготовлен'

Во 2-м случае difflib выдаст только 'может быть изготовлен'